Transaction 50546638355604858b8d3e489267539968da46bd12c3ee3e4174248583753ef9
1 Input
1 Output
-
50546638355604858b8d3e489267539968da46bd12c3ee3e4174248583753ef9:0
- value
- 771590
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 856b8b35ae19cc9ff3cd1714b4cfbe675cbc2e1e OP_EQUAL
- address
- 3DrUdL8K95Mcp2MBx6LyJZE7n2Ktg77uU1